Book Overview

""Life In A Convent"" is a non-fiction book written by Samuel Phillips Day and first published in 1848. The book provides a detailed and insightful account of what it was like to live in a convent during the 19th century. Day draws on his own experiences as a visitor to several convents, as well as on the stories of nuns who had left their orders and shared their experiences with him.The book covers a wide range of topics related to convent life, including the daily routines of nuns, their spiritual practices, their relationships with each other, and their interactions with the outside world. Day also examines the reasons why women chose to become nuns, as well as the challenges they faced in their vocation.Throughout the book, Day offers a balanced and nuanced perspective on convent life. While he acknowledges the many positive aspects of the convent, such as the sense of community and the opportunity for spiritual growth, he also highlights the negative aspects, such as the strict rules and lack of personal freedom. He also discusses the controversies surrounding convents at the time, such as accusations of abuse and forced confinement.Overall, ""Life In A Convent"" is an important historical document that provides a fascinating glimpse into a world that is often shrouded in mystery and myth.
